Output eabf7681af46f5171ae30f84b851fe6c59f7b4e424851617d2e1e2affc79d5bb:5

value
9565938
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6af247b3d277987ab36e003f8e09fd3243afcb7c6f31f05eb84329998dfc3ee6
address
bc1pdtey0v7jw7v84vmwqqlcuz0axfp6ljmuduclqh4cgv5enr0u8mnqehu2jk
transaction
eabf7681af46f5171ae30f84b851fe6c59f7b4e424851617d2e1e2affc79d5bb
spent
true